Sunniside House in southern Northumberland is a quiet campsite a mile from the small village of Acomb. There are excellent views to admire here from nearly every angle, with far-reaching vistas over the surrounding Tyne Valley and out to the Pennine peaks beyond. This simple, rural site has a small number of pitches to ensure everyone has sufficient breathing space, along with facilities including a shower, toilets, a washing-up area and a shared fridge. On site, you may also be able to help the farmers feed the lambs (in spring only). It is also just a mile away from a popular local pub. If you feel like stretching your legs, you might like to walk the two miles out to Hadrian's Wall for rambles along the old Roman frontier. It's also a couple of miles from the heaps of heritage on display at St. Oswald's in Lee Church and the site of the Battle of Heavenfield. Disposable barbecues are welcome, but they are only allowed in designated areas, and firepits can be rented on site. Packs of kiln-dried wood, kindling and firelighters are available to buy. Please do not bring your own fuel.
